Judgment of the Court (First Chamber) of 28 February 2013 - European Commission v Republic of Austria

(Case C-555/10) 

(Failure of a Member State to fulfil obligations - Transport - Development of the Community's railways - Directive 91/440/EEC - Article 6(3) and Annex II - Directive 2001/14/EC - Articles 4(2) and 14(2) - Infrastructure manager - Organisational and decision making independence - Holding company structure - Incomplete transposition)

Language of the case: German

Parties

Applicant: European Commission (represented by: G. Braun, B. Simon, R. Vidal Puig and H. Støvlbæk, acting as Agents)

Defendant: Republic of Austria (represented by: C. Pesendorfer and U. Zechner, acting as Agents)

Intervener in support of the defendant: Italian Republic (represented by: G. Palmieri, acting as Agent, and S. Fiorentino, avvocato dello Stato)

Re:

Failure of Member State to fulfil obligations - Failure to adopt, within the prescribed time-limit, all the measures necessary to comply with Article 6(3) of and Annex II to Council Directive 91/440/EEC of 29 July 1991 on the development of the Community's railways (OJ 1991 L 237, p. 25) and with Articles 4(2) and 14(2) of Directive 2001/14/EC of the European Parliament and of the Council of 26 February 2001 on the allocation of railway infrastructure capacity and the levying of charges for the use of railway infrastructure and safety certification (OJ 2001 L 75, p. 29).

Operative part of the judgment

The Court:

Dismisses the action;

Orders the European Commission to pay the costs;

Orders the Italian Republic to bear its own costs.
